audio: filter reserved binder calls

Block incoming binder calls to audio flinger and audio policy service
for sensitive functions if they are not coming from a system UID.

Bug: 72278478
Test: audio smoke tests. CTS tests for AudioTrack and AudioRecord

// make sure the following transactions come from system components
switch (code) {
case SET_MASTER_VOLUME:
case SET_MASTER_MUTE:
case SET_MODE:
case SET_MIC_MUTE:
case SET_LOW_RAM_DEVICE:
case SYSTEM_READY:
if (IPCThreadState::self()->getCallingUid() >= AID_APP_START) {
ALOGW("%s: transaction %d received from PID %d unauthorized UID %d",
__func__, code, IPCThreadState::self()->getCallingPid(),
IPCThreadState::self()->getCallingUid());
return INVALID_OPERATION;
}
default:
break;
}
